Common materials include silicone, nylon, TPU (thermoplastic polyurethane), and plastic — sometimes listed as post-consumer recycled plastic. These materials are chosen for flexibility, comfort, and easy cleaning.

Listings range from basic splash/hand-wash protection to labeled meter-rated resistance. Examples include “sweat-resistant,” “suitable for accidental splashes,” and specific labels such as “up to 30 meters.” Always check the individual listing for exact water-resistance guidance and usage notes.

Simple analog and projection models typically use replaceable button-cell batteries (examples listed include SR626SW and LR41). Smartwatches use built-in rechargeable lithium‑ion batteries that charge via a supplied cable.

These watches target young children and early tweens. Listings show suggested ages as low as 3 years, common ranges such as 4–8 years, and broader sets marketed for about 4–12 years.

Care guidance is generally spot or wipe cleaning. Many listings advise that watches are suitable only for hand-washing or accidental splashes and warn not to press buttons while the watch is wet to help preserve water resistance.
